Online Tax Services Shut Down Temporarily

Wednesday March 7, 2007
The Canada Revenue Agency has run into "infrastructure" problems with computer databases related to personal income taxes, and has stopped online tax services until the situation can be fixed. That includes online income tax services like NETFILE, TELEFILE, EFILE, and My Account. The agency can not yet give a clear indication of when personal income tax services will be brought back online. Business tax systems are not directly affected.

In a news release, Commissioner of the Canada Revenue Agency (CRA) Michel Dorais said there was no indication that the computer database problems were caused by "intrusion, hacking, or computer virus."

No word yet on when personal online tax services will be working again. The Canada Revenue Agency says it has identified the problem, and is working to restore the 75 databases involved. They’re working over the weekend to get the databases restored. Once that’s done, they’ll work out a schedule to bring the services like NETFILE and TELEFILE back online. It’s going to be at least a few more days if not longer.
